The season opening match for the Glendale Falcons will be against the Kickapoo Chiefs on Wednesday March 31st. The game will be a cancer awareness event to support Kickapoo basketball coach Stephanie Phillips. As you are probably aware, Coach Phillips is fighting cancer. The soccer community’s support for Coach Phillips was mentioned last week in the News-Leader.
The Chiefs will be wearing pink kits with brown printing for the event. The Falcons will be wearing pink shorts socks. Select “The Cure” balls will be used for the match and following the game, two of the Select “Cure” balls used in the match will be signed by both teams and auctioned off, with the proceeds to Coach Phillips as well.
Kickapoo is selling white (not yellow or brown) “Kicking Our Way to a Cure” t-shirts for $10 as a fundraiser. The shirts can be ordered or purchased the day of the match. Donations are also gladly accepted.
